Spaghetti With Clams


Ingredients:

1 lb spaghetti (regular or angel hair works best)

1 lb Littleneck Clams (raw, in the shell), cleaned

2 cloves garlic, smashed

½ cup olive oil

Fresh ground black pepper

¼ teaspoon parsley (dried)

4 to 6 ounces of bottled of clam juice


Directions:

  • Cook spaghetti in the usual manner. Drain and set aside.

  • In another pot, steam the clams until they open – discard any that do not open. Drain the clams and set aside.

  • Using the same pot you steamed the clams in, add the olive oil, garlic, pepper, and clam juice. Saute the garlic until transparent.

  • Add the clams back to the pot and stir.

  • Add the spaghetti to the clam mixture. Stir to coat the spaghetti with the clam mixture.

  • Serve in a large bowl.


Notes:

Mussels may be used instead of clams, just be sure to clean and de-beard the mussels before cooking.

If you prefer a 'kick' to your seafood, sprinkle with red pepper flakes.
